So, I reworked things and tried to stick to the options that were within our budget (not more than $2.00 / napkin to rent). I nixed the Chiavari chairs (for now) and the charger plates (unless I can find cheaper), and looked only at doing the linens (napkins and tables). I decided that it might be best to have an ivory table linen (which the venue would provide free of charge) and have blush colored napkins that matched the dresses as best as possible. I ordered swatches of what I thought would match and they arrived just yesterday. I was super excited when they came and couldn't wait to see!

Unfortunately, the swatches that I chose looked a bit different in person than they did online and had much more of a pink tone than what I was hoping for. So, I emailed the company and sent them a picture of the dress, and asked for their opinion of what might match. I ordered swatches of those color choices and am waiting for them to arrive.
